Good growth this week, the roots have already reached the pots! The Blackberry Cake seems to develop nicely but it's still smaller than the two others. I topped the plants and started to apply some LST and they responded very well. This is the first time I try to do some LST without bending the main stem, let's see how it goes. I increased the light power to 75%. I moved the fan to be further away from the Blackberry Cake because it seems that it suffered from the wind, the leaves look and feel dry. During watering, only a small quantity of water ran down in the saucer and I poured 2l in each pot. The Blackberry Cake and the Cashew Kush looked a bit droopy, I think I should have watered a bit sooner. It starts to smell in the room 😏 Plants heights at the end of the week : ------------------------------------------- Blackberry Cake : 12,5cm Jack Herer : 18cm Cashew Kush : 19,5cm

Day 17F-24F (Day 19) Man it’s such a shame that bbb#1 stunted out. It was so damn vigorous until it’s most recent feeding. I will make sure to cut back on teas next round as they can be a wild card sometimes. All 5 plants are packing on some serious early frost. But I’m not seeing too much chunk to the buds yet. My other grow that was flipped on the same day has almost no frost yet so that’s a good sign. (Day 21) Big strip today. I will pull off as many leaves as I need to ensure nearly all bud sites are exposed to adequate light. I’m still seeing excess N so I’m going to water in 2 gallons each until I get some runoff. The plants seem to be up taking water pretty decently so I’m going to push it a little with a heavier watering. Wow do the plants look amazing after that strip and flush! Everything is praying up beautifully, including #3 in the back. Let’s hope that gets it back on track now. (Day 22) I want to give a PK boost but all my bloom nutrients have way too much N and I don’t really want to risk it toxing anymore. I could give it a little bit of 0-18-0 bat guano and some 0-0-15 kelp extract but it could be completely unnecessary. I can’t see any signs of deficiencies but a small surplus couldn’t hurt either. (Day 23) I like how the ladies responded to the thorough watering. I will up my watering to 1 gallon every 48 hours from now on. It sucks to see how short bbb#1 is. I was expecting such a huge stretch but it never came because of that fucking tea! I should have leached the medium as soon as I saw stunting. It’s too bad because it definitely had the most potential for yield. (Day 24) I’m starting to think the main problem with bud size this round is all the topping I did early on. Not to mention they were vegging for nearly 3 months. I will try to pick off most of the larf before it wastes anymore energy. I think the ideal style of growing for bud size and veg time is a semi sea of green, or 6-8 plants per 25 square feet. I’m not a big fan of these giant plants as it’s a lot of wasted veg time and smaller bud size overall. The smell is really ramping up!

What an incredible grow this has been! It's definitely up there with my best and favorite indoor grows I've done on Grow Diaries so far. It had a strong, resilient and beautiful growth from the first week when it fell all the way to harvest. Definitely an easy plant to grow that had an amazing pay off in the end. I think it's safe to say that anyone could grow this strain with mid level supplies and minimal experience and get good results. If I ran more powerful lights and kept a more comfortable environment (humidity etc) I don't see why my yields couldn't get even better with each grow. Even at the 4 ounces of good smokeable buds and 1 and 1/2 of trim and larf I was very satisfied . After drying and curing the plant had a strong smell with hints of flowers and sweet fruit. The taste was subtle fruity and sweet too. Where the Blue Monkey really shines is with making concentrates. I was able to do a few different projects with it. First I did some rosin pressing where the return rate was just barely under a 20%, which is very good. A 4 gram squish giving .8 gram back, that's the best return I've gotten off just bud, no kief or hash pressing. Then I decided to make some rick simpson oil. Ground buds and trim, decarb it, put it into the jars with high proof alcohol 150+, let it sit and shake overnight and then strain into a dark tincture, then use double boiler with no open flames to evaporate all of the alcohol out, and suck up into some syringes. I got 12 ml total...which is equal to 12 grams of RSO. It was awesome, you can smoke it, use it for edibles, a good diverse concentrate. * Don't forget to make your mom a care package, she'll be happy.💚 All in all this was the most productive, and educational grow I've had all year. Not to mention the plant and buds were just gorgeous! Thank you @exoticseed this was an amazing seed you created.
